NCDP Statement On Governor Stein Signing Long Needed State Budget
NCDP Chair Anderson Clayton released the following statement after Governor Stein signed the budget passed last week by the General Assembly.
“After more than 1,000 days, North Carolina finally has a budget that addresses some of our most urgent needs. State agencies, school districts, and local governments no longer need to look to a band-aid to plan their expenditures and services. Thanks to the work of our Governor and Democrats in the General Assembly, teachers and law enforcement officers are finally getting the raises they deserve, Medicaid is fully funded, and western North Carolina is getting more of the investment they need to rebuild.
While this budget isn’t perfect, it takes real steps in the right direction. Going forward, we must continue investing in public education.
